Finance Review Summary — Second-Source Hunt

Quick update for the sales leads: the search for a backup supplier on the Larkspur valve series is moving faster than expected. We've vetted Quillon Metals and Barrow & Finch; both can hit our volumes, and Quillon's quote came in roughly 8% under our current cost. That gives us pricing headroom you'll want for the autumn push. Legal review wraps in two weeks. What this means for next year's plans is set out in the confidential note that follows.

internal memo for tagef-hadup: Gross margin on Ulaath came in at 15 percent against a plan of 5 percent. Only 7 of the 120 pilot accounts renewed Ulaath, so a churn review is set for October 15.

Runbook 7.3 — Arbiter materials, Westholm Regional Chess Final. Original score sheets travel from the Corlan Hall venue to the federation archive at Pellbridge in a sealed document tube. Receiving staff must verify the seal number against the arbiter's slip, log the arrival time, and keep the tube unopened pending review. The courier hand-over instruction appears below.

drop instructions, bahif-bahip: the norax feniel courier leaves the drumir kaseth rusir ledger at gate 1983 under passcode 849948

Welcome, plugin authors! Quick note on the Wexlet websocket reconnect bug: if your plugin holds a socket through a Hubline gateway restart, reconnects may double-fire the onResume hook. Guard with an idempotency check until patch 2.9 lands. Your sandbox tokens survive reconnects, so don't re-auth in the handler. To unlock the sandbox vault on first setup, enter the recovery passphrase below.

vault phrase of tajef-faduf = casox-ralius-julir

Runbook: account recovery for Keyturn, our secrets-rotation utility. New folks: if a rotation job fails mid-run, the operator account may auto-lock to prevent partial writes. First, confirm the job state is "halted" in the Keyturn dashboard, then request a recovery session from the on-call lead. The recovery flow prompts for the team passphrase before re-enabling rotation; never paste it into chat. For the current cycle, the passphrase is:

vault phrase of fajef-yaduf = zorox-gorael-oliael-sorax-ulador-sorius